As a female also, here are some takes:
- Basketball throw. A lot of it comes down to form. It's probably not something you're not strong enough for, just some methods on how to do it. Really get your hips and core engaged and throw it at a 45 degree angle up, not just forward. Think about pulling something to the ground, not pushing. This helped me a lot:
- Pull-ups: Honestly, for the pull-ups, I started with none and got 3. Just start from the ground up. Pull-up negatives, even holding onto a door and leaning back. The assisted pull-up machine, which you can find at maybe a rec center or gym helps. It took me about a month to get it, so you'll be okay. It's better to get at least one versus the FAH.
- Shuttle Run: Make sure you're athletic on this. Stay low when you have to touch the line and always push off the ground. Practice a lot and learn how to use ground force and form to generate speed. Pump your arms and be quick - don't necessarily have to be the fastest person on the planet to do well on this.

My daughter struggled initially throwing the basketball until we watched some of these video’s. What helped her get the technique down and the guy in the video above demonstrated this is during the warm up swivel the basketball from side to side with both hands in contact. This helps you figure out how to get your hips and shoulders into the throw. Regarding the pull-ups she is in her second year at the academy and still struggles with the pull-ups. She can max the setups, push-ups and does really good on the run but those pull-ups are still hard for her. I think on a good day she gets two and on most days is happy with one. Also watch those video‘s on how to do the shuttle run. They really do help.
